A Witness Tree.

FROST, Robert.

Item Number: 110482

New York: Henry Holt and Company, 1942.

Signed limited first edition of Frost’s Pulitzer Prize-winning collection of poetry. Octavo, original green cloth backed paper covered boards, gilt titles to the spine, frontispiece, slipcase. One of 735 copies signed by Robert Frost, this is number 645. Fine in a fine slipcase. A superior example.

The poetry of Robert Frost occupies a central and commanding position in American literature, recognition of his stature has been confirmed by three Pulitzer Prizes and the award of the gold medal of the National Academy of Arts and Letters - an honor which the Academy has conferred on a poet only three times in its history. Robert Frost's seventh book of poetry, A Witness Tree, requires no introduction, its lyrics are sharply beautiful and as richly and surprisingly wrought as Frost has ever written.
